There have been talks about building a playground at the Bellingdon and Asheridge Village Hall site for many years.  At the 2009 Village Fete we consulted the residents of the village and surrounds to find out if a playground was needed.  The results were that lots of families wanted a playground area. There was then a consultation with children in the villages to see what they would like in a playground.  The drawings provided by the children were fantastic.  These two consultations provided the background information supporting our bid.


On Wednesday 16th June 2010 we heard the fantastic news that we have been successful in our bid and secured partial funding for the playground project.  This is where the work begins.  We need help in several areas.
